Do Deuce Crowned Horse of the Year at JRA Awards 2024

 

The 2024 Japan Racing Association (JRA) Awards recognized the outstanding achievements of the season, with Do Deuce claiming the highest honor as Horse of the Year. The five-year-old son of Heart's Cry, out of the Vindication mare Dust and Diamonds, also secured the title of Best Older Horse. A consistent and versatile performer, Do Deuce's dominance across key races made him a standout contender for the prestigious accolades.

Category Winners Celebrate a Stellar Year

The awards highlighted the exceptional talent across all divisions. Among the three-year-olds, Danon Decile (Epiphaneia - Top Decile by Congrats) and Cervinia (Harbinger - Cecchino by King Kamehameha) were named Best 3YO Colt and Filly, respectively. Stunning Rose (King Kamehameha - Rosa Blanca by Kurofune) earned the title of Best Older Filly or Mare, showcasing her consistency at the highest level.

In the juvenile categories, Croix du Nord (Kitasan Black - Rising Cross by Cape Cross) and Arma Veloce (Harbinger - Rakuami by Daiwa Major) emerged as the top 2YO Colt and Filly, setting the stage for bright futures. Other winners included Lemon Pop (Best Dirt Horse) for a second time, Lugal (Best Sprinter), Soul Rush (Best Miler), and Nishino Daisy (Best Steeplechase Horse). A Special Award was presented to Forever Young (Real Steel - Forever Darling by Congrats) in recognition of his unique achievements and contributions to the sport.

The JRA Awards celebrate the excellence of Japan’s equine world.
